Transaction 53be767859d923615c7f4b28cf23f09bb4df5717438e6752d1a69df291c73e91
1 Input
1 Output
-
53be767859d923615c7f4b28cf23f09bb4df5717438e6752d1a69df291c73e91:0
- value
- 106204182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bd3925c2d8e3aba6958948f0080d8db394361ed OP_EQUAL
- address
- MN76RRanhE68ZShJfmBRp5TD9PFYS2UCfM